AP Research is a year-long, college-level course focused on developing research, analytical, and communication skills rather than content mastery. Unlike other AP exams that test subject knowledge, AP Research culminates in a 4,000-5,000 word research paper and oral defense, emphasizing the research process itself. Students learn to formulate research questions, conduct investigations across disciplines, and present findings—skills valued in college and beyond.

Many students struggle with narrowing their research question to something manageable, conducting credible source research, and organizing complex findings into a coherent argument. Time management is another major hurdle—balancing the research process over an entire year while maintaining quality. Additionally, students often find the oral defense intimidating, as it requires defending their work under pressure and responding to examiner questions thoughtfully.

AP Research scores range from 1-5, with a 3 considered passing and eligible for college credit at most institutions. A score of 4 or 5 demonstrates strong research skills and is competitive for selective colleges. Your target score depends on your college goals and the schools you're applying to—many top universities expect scores of 4 or higher for credit consideration.
